NotebookLM

Quick summary

$19.99/month via Google AI Pro

NotebookLM is a source-grounded AI workspace built for people who want answers anchored to their own documents, notes, transcripts, and research materials.

Pros
  • Excellent fit when the user already has a defined source set
  • Grounding answers in uploaded material improves confidence for study and research workflows
  • Audio overviews and summaries make dense material easier to process
Cons
  • Not meant to replace broad web research or general-purpose assistants
  • The product is narrower if the user wants one AI tool for every workflow
  • Pressure-test integrations before choosing

Perplexity

Quick summary

$20/month

Perplexity is best understood as a research-first AI assistant that combines answer generation with citation-backed search, follow-up questions, and a browsing-centric workflow.

Pros
  • One of the clearest research-first AI workflows for everyday knowledge work
  • Citations make answer validation faster than chat-only tools
  • Fast follow-up questions keep exploratory research moving
Cons
  • Less broad as an all-purpose work surface than the strongest general assistants
  • Output quality still depends on source quality and the framing of the query
  • Pressure-test integrations before choosing

What is the main difference between NotebookLM and Perplexity?

Choose NotebookLM for source-grounded notebooks and uploaded materials. Choose Perplexity for open-web research and faster exploratory search. In structured terms, NotebookLM stands out most on value, while Perplexity stands out most on workflow depth. The clearest way to use this page is to decide which of those strengths actually affects the buyer's day-to-day workflow.

Which one is better for value and pricing?

NotebookLM starts at $19.99/month via Google AI Pro, while Perplexity starts at $20/month. NotebookLM has the lower entry price, but the real decision should be based on what each plan unlocks, how usage scales, and whether the buyer would actually use the extra capabilities in the more expensive option.
